SPRING GYM PROGRAM
29 Seasons
The Spring Gym Program is a dynamic 4-week training plan designed to help you build muscle, break through plateaus, and challenge yourself with five gym-focused workouts per week. This program blends strength training, circuit-style workouts, and high-intensity finishers to push your limits while keeping you feeling strong, energized, and motivated throughout the journey.

HIP THRUST (4x12)
Episode 3
Use a barbell. Support upper back on a bench/ thrust machine, press through your heels to drive your glutes up to a tabletop position, then slowly return back down.
Weight Recommendations:
Beginner: Try just the bar first or dumbbells
Intermediate: 15-35lb plates on each side of the barbell

WEIGHTED FIRE HYDRANTS (4x12) PER SIDE
Episode 4
Start on all fours with a dumbbell placed behind your knee. Keep your hips squared to the floor as you lift the weight up & to the side. Do all on one side, then switch.
Weight Recommendations:
Beginner: Do these bodyweight or with a band
Intermediate: 8-12lbs

WEIGHTED STEP UPS (4x10)
Episode 6
Hold dumbbells in your hands, step one foot on the box or bench and press through your heel to step up, slowly step back down and repeat - you can do all on one side or switch back and forth between legs.
Weight Recommendations:
Beginner: Bodyweight-7 lbs
Intermediate: 10-25lbs
